We’re seeking a reliable and enthusiastic Relief Community Transport Driver to join both our established teams within our adult learning disability day service, and our laundry service.
These roles require you to ensure safe and comfortable transport for people accessing our services, and/or collect and deliver laundry loads across Milton Keynes.
You’ll require a D1 privilege on your driving licence, experience of driving passenger vehicles and a willingness to complete extra training once in post. If you care about supporting people and have the necessary skills, we’d like to hear from you.

Main Responsibility
* Drive day service vehicles, transporting service users to and from the day centres and home again each day.
* Follow and support in the planning of bus runs created by team leaders and help contribute to the efficient operation of the service.
* Assist service users on and off the vehicle, supporting team leaders with information to write transport risk assessments for the service users that ensures their care and wellbeing is met.
* Drive laundry vehicles and collect and deliver loads of laundry around locations in Milton Keynes.
* Prepare the vehicle for use, including undertaking regular vehicle safety checks, preparation of the interior, cleaning windows and re-fuelling where necessary.
* Always drive vehicles in a safe and responsible manner, taking accountability for the vehicle, its contents, and passenger safety.
* Ensure the vehicle is in a serviceable condition, is used properly, and report any defects to keep the vehicle in a roadworthy condition.
The Ideal Candidate
* Current clean driving licence held for more than three years which includes the D1 class of vehicle required.
* Ability to formulate driving and passenger collection routes, operating within specific timescales.
* Follow risk management plans as documented and make supervisor aware of any potential hazards.
* Be adaptable to new working processes, seeking continuous improvement, and using own initiative.
* If offered the role, an Enhanced DBS will be actioned for you (unless you are on the DBS Update Service).
